Minister, Harris (Northton) Ordained and inducted to Glasgow Reformed Presbyterian Church of Scotland in 1991. Admitted to Free Church (Continuing) in 2005. Inducted to Knock & Point in 2006. Translated to Inverness Greyfriars’ in 2012.
